Sharp Creek Robotics Team Qualify For Worlds

WABASH COUNTY – Sharp Creek Elementary Robotics has had a VERY successful season. They have four robotics teams made up of 6-7 students who compete statewide during the fall and winter to win qualification bids for the VEX State Championship. All four of their  teams won various awards this season allowing us to  qualify  for the state Championship at Lucas Oil Stadium. The Blue Norsebots won the Jack Klein Award at state  for their overall attitude and performance in robotics. This was an automatic qualifier for WORLDS in Dallas Texas.  The other three teams scored high enough in the skills portion of the competition to qualify for Worlds in Dallas, Texas. 

This places all  four teams in the  top 10% of robotics teams from around the world and all 50 states.  (Some countries that will be competing with us China, South Korea, Taiwan, Canada, Dubai, New Zealand, Australia, and many more)
